| <h1>Mailing Lists</h1> |
| <p>SchedMD maintains two Slurm mailing lists:</p> |
| <ul> |
| <li><b>slurm-announce@schedmd.com</b> is designated for communications about |
| Slurm releases. Only SchedMD may post to this list. Low traffic.</li> |
| <li><b>slurm-users@schedmd.com</b> (formerly slurm-dev@schedmd.com) is for |
| discussion by the Slurm community, and is typically used by Slurm system |
| administrators for discussion and community-provided support. (Please see the |
| <a href="https://www.schedmd.com/support.php">SchedMD support page</a> |
| page for commercial support options.) |
| Any person subscribed to this mailing list may post to it. High traffic.</li> |
| </ul> |
